How Winter Conditions Shape Rental Housing Performance

Seattle's winter months are defined by sustained rainfall, colder temperatures, and increased moisture exposure. National insurance data continues to identify water intrusion and freezing-related damage among the most common residential property claims, reinforcing the importance of preventive oversight during this season.

From a housing performance standpoint, winter readiness can influence everything from resident comfort to maintenance costs. Full Service Property Management emphasizes early attention to heating systems, drainage pathways, and moisture control as part of a seasonal approach that reflects how rental housing actually performs during prolonged wet conditions.
